help! trojan to destroy my computer

A friend recently downloaded a .rar file which contained a virus. Now the virus has so far stopped the desktop from working all together. and the start bar no longer appears. And right clicking doesn't work. Also pressing f11 at start-up doesn't work it just freezes with a blank screen . I managed to start in safe mode with command prompt and ran compmgmt.msc but when I click on disk management it says its disabled. So I can't mark as active the partition thingy that makes it run restore. Is there any other way to restore this computer. i tried system restore to an earlier date but it appears that it was disabled . So can't return to earlier than when i enabled it which was this morning. um other then that i don't have the disks that xp came with because the computer was given to me as a gift. Any suggestions as on how to fix this ? Would be much appreciated as I'm self employed and all my work is done on the computer bland I can't afford a new one for quite some time. Thnx

Re: help! trojan to destroy my computer

At this point, this is simply a rescue mission.

Get access to your files and save them, then format and install windows. Usually one of the repair options will give you a screen where you can browse for a driver or something, the dialog box usually allows you to copy/paste files while looking for a driver. I use this dialog to backup to USB hard drive, or a second hard drive.

You want personal documents, any internet favourites, outlook files etc. and then you need to bite the bullet. Viruses can do so much damage to windows files etc, you can never be truly sure it's gone.
